VLA-JEPA: Training Robots to Focus on Latent Action Space
jiqizhixin · x · 2026-07-04
Research teams from USTC, Tsinghua University, and SJTU have proposed VLA-JEPA. By predicting future states in the latent space rather than at the pixel level, it avoids common issues like appearance bias and camera movement. It demonstrates better generalization and robustness than existing VLA methods on LIBERO, SimplerEnv, and real-world manipulation tasks.
